select the correct null and alternate hypothesis
a random sample of 49 medical doctors in la showed that they worked an average of 53.1 hours/week with a
standard deviation of 7.2 hours/week. if the california average is 60 hours/week, does this give evidence that
the la doctors work significantly less than the rest of california?
ho: p = 60
ha: p < 60
ho: μ = 53.1
ha: μ < 53.1
ho: μ = 60
ha: μ < 60
none of these
Step1: Identify the parameter
The problem is about the average working hours of doctors. The parameter of interest is the population mean \(\mu\) (average hours per week).
Step2: Set up the null hypothesis
The null hypothesis \(H_0\) is a statement of no difference. Here, we are comparing the average hours of LA doctors to the California average. The California average is given as 60 hours/week. So, \(H_0:\mu = 60\).
Step3: Set up the alternative hypothesis
The alternative hypothesis \(H_a\) is the claim we are testing. The claim is that LA doctors work significantly less than the California average. So, \(H_a:\mu<60\).
